A top-quality card at Sha Tin on Sunday is headlined by the Queen's Silver Jubilee Cup. Five runners will contest this year's edition of the Queen's Silver Jubilee Cup, with the winner handing connections a first prize of over £700k.

Lucky Sweynesse tops the market for this Group One, following an impressive victory in the six-furlong Centenary Sprint Cup back in February. Wellington renews rivalries with the market leader, having finished third in the Centenary Sprint Cup here at Sha Tin, and he'll be ridden by top jockey Ryan Moore.
Zac Purton will ride California Spangle, one of just a handful of horses to have beaten the great Golden Sixty. Damien Lane rides Waikuku for John Size, with Blake Shinn on the second of Size's runners, Courier Wonder.

Zac Purton has decided to ride California Spangle over favourite Lucky Sweynesse. Purton's mount is more of a miler, but he must feel that California Spangle has enough speed to deal with this drop in trip and he's likely to make the running from stall one.
I'm hoping that Ryan Moore will be celebrating his second Grade One victory of the weekend, having ridden Dubai Honour to victory in the Ranvet Stakes in Australia on Saturday morning.
Moore will dash over to Sha Tin to ride WELLINGTON, who ran out an impressive winner of this contest 12 months ago. On the only other occasion that Moore and Wellington have teamed up, they claimed ran superb winner of the Hong Kong Sprint, emphatically beating Lucky Sweynesse in the process.
That form was reversed in the Centenary Sprint Cup, but Wellington ran a valiant race in defeat. I'm hoping the return of Ryan Moore will spark a return to winning for Ricahrd Gibson's six-year-old.
Verdict
Ryan Moore will be high on confidence following a Group One winner in Australia on Saturday and he'll fancy his chances on defending champion Wellington.
